From 9cbbc8c46763f9dc45f9cbd491cfba6c6bd8ee6b Mon Sep 17 00:00:00 2001 From: Matt Marcha Date: Wed, 21 Aug 2024 16:41:01 -1000 Subject: [PATCH] sect 13 --- awesome_owl/static/src/card/card.js | 10 +++++++++- awesome_owl/static/src/card/card.xml | 2 +- awesome_owl/static/src/playground.xml | 8 ++++++-- 3 files changed, 16 insertions(+), 4 deletions(-) diff --git a/awesome_owl/static/src/card/card.js b/awesome_owl/static/src/card/card.js index 6265bfa..2956e4a 100644 --- a/awesome_owl/static/src/card/card.js +++ b/awesome_owl/static/src/card/card.js @@ -4,5 +4,13 @@ import { Component, useState } from "@odoo/owl"; export class Card extends Component { static template = "awesome_owl.card"; - static props = ['title', 'content']; + static props = { + title: String, + slots: { + type: Object, + shape: { + default: true + }, + } + }; } \ No newline at end of file diff --git a/awesome_owl/static/src/card/card.xml b/awesome_owl/static/src/card/card.xml index ce29d41..954a8f1 100644 --- a/awesome_owl/static/src/card/card.xml +++ b/awesome_owl/static/src/card/card.xml @@ -7,7 +7,7 @@

- +

diff --git a/awesome_owl/static/src/playground.xml b/awesome_owl/static/src/playground.xml index 5c87abb..a796f6d 100644 --- a/awesome_owl/static/src/playground.xml +++ b/awesome_owl/static/src/playground.xml @@ -6,8 +6,12 @@

The sum is


- - + + Hello Owl + + + +